Are there a list of what CPUs actually have HA?Just my view but if it were me I’d be looking at a minimum of an i5-6500 as from that gen onwards there is support for H265 and the extra CPU power will hopefully give you some extra headroom.

Has 4 slots,not soldered on board.Just make sure it's not a model with soldered ram. One of the issues with some business machines is components such as CPU / RAM are sometimes soldered direct to the motherboard instead of in socketed holders. It's one way they keep the price down and one reason I dislike business machines.
